Pedro Martinez Philadelphia PhilliesPHILADELPHIA — When Tim Lincecum was a little younger, he viewed Pedro Martinez as an inspiration, someone who could excel despite being relatively small in stature.

On Thursday, Tim Lincecum viewed Pedro Martinez with a bat in his hand.

“It’s ridiculous how nasty his stuff is,” Lincecum said after he and the Giants lost 2-1 to Martinez and the Phillies at Citizens Bank Park.

“He’s not just winging it up there. He’s pitching with a purpose.”
